Innovations on the Didgeridoo
Chromatic Didgeridoos
The Nu, or Chromatic Didgeridoo, was invented by Erik Nugent 1). Only one known instrument exists.
The Keyed Didgeridoo (also called the Orchestral Didgeridoo) was built some time around 1990 by Graham Wiggins. Only one known instrument exists.

Didgeridoo Mouthpiece
Erik Nugent also invented the Nu mouthpiece, which is a mouthpiece that has an orifice shaped like that of a didgeridoo and can be used as a replacement mouthpiece for various wind and brass instruments. The mouthpiece works as a replacement for the mouthpiece of a baritone saxophone, trombone, euphonium, tuba and potentially bass clarinet.
